This is a little story about a sweet, sweet Boxer girl who helped a terrified little Labrador boy get through his time at the shelter. Both Calliope and Cruise somehow landed at a rural shelter. Because some of the most dedicated animal saviors volunteer at the shelters, one noticed that Cruise was not fairing well. Cruise would turn his back to the world outside his cage in a ball petrified. This is hard to watch for even the most seasoned shelter staff. They felt horrible for him and decided another young dog might help him, enter Calliope. The staff took every chance they could to put them together and they were right, she was what he needed to get through the stray hold period before they both could become LRRF dogs! We just could not leave Calliope behind! They have been fostered together and still absolutely adore each other. Besides, like the foster says “it’s so nice to have a Baby Boxer in the house after so many Labradors!!” They are an adorable little pair that would love to be adopted together but are also available separately. Calliope is a typical boxer pup with her adorable smooshy little face and sweet character. She loves to play chase and be chased around by Cruise and a few other foster siblings! She also frequently finds the older resident dogs to curl up with for naps. Cruise is your very typical lab! He’s much smaller than what we’re used to seeing but this dufus is a fun guy! They’re both shy and will take a minute to warm up, but both have come a long way in a short time. Neither is great on a leash yet, but both are fully house-trained. They have not been around kids or cats but we don’t anticipate either being a problem.
